INTRODUCTION• The Solar Roadways consists of structurally engineered

solar panels that we drive on.

• Each Solar Road Panel (roughly 12’ by 12’) interlinks with neighboring panels to form the Solar Roadways system.

• The Solar Roadway generates electrical power from the sun and becomes a nation’s decentralized, intelligent, self-healing power grid, replacing our current deteriorating power distribution infrastructure

STRUCTURE OF SOLAR ROADSRoad Surface Layer:

– The road surface layer is semi- transparent and is of high strength.

– The sunlight can still pass through it to the cells where solar energy is collected.

Electronics Layer:– A number of ultra capacitors are also fitted in this layer to store

energy for future use.

Base Plate Layer: – It has the responsibility of distributing the power being

collected from the electronic layer. – The energy thus collected is transmitted to homes linked

to the Solar Roadway

FIRST SOLAR ROAD• The Netherlands made headlines when it built the world's first

solar road - an energy-harvesting bike path paved with glass-coated solar panels.

• Engineers say the system is working even better than expected, with the 70-metre test bike path generating 3,000 kWh, or enough electricity to power a small household for a year.

• Not only could the roads generate enough electricity to power local households, but they can also provide some amazing lighting opportunities. Last year a solar road was installed in the Netherlands by design lab Studio Roosegaarde, which sucked up the Sun's energy during the day and then guided cyclists at night using beautiful Vincent Van Gogh 'Starry Starry Night- inspired LED lights.

FEATURES:Accidents Can be avoided• The Solar Roadways can protect wildlife and

motorists.• Load cells in the Solar Road Panels can detect if

something is on the surface of the panel.• Load cells work like weight machines.• In the event that an animal does get onto the

Solar Roadway, oncoming drivers will be warned via embedded LEDs of the danger ahead and will be given plenty of time to slow down.

ILLUMINATED ROADS• Illuminated Roads Unlike the dark roads we drive on by night

today, the Solar Roadways will have LEDs which will "paint" the lanes .

• There is no need to expend energy lighting roads when no cars are travelling, so the intelligent roadway will tell the LEDs to light up only when it senses cars on its surface .

• This way, drivers will know an oncoming car is ahead when they see the lights on the other side of the road begin to light up ahead.

DISADVANTAGES• Initially, the start up and maintenance costs of

building such roadways and parking lots is extremely high.

• The average efficiency is currently 20%.

• It cannot be constructed in the poorest developing nations due to the high initial start-up costs.

ADVANTAGES• The Solar Roadway distributes its electrical power to

homes connected to the system via their parking lots and driveways .

• Data signals also travel through the Solar Roadways, which acts as a conduct for these signals .

• This feature eliminates the unsightly power lines, utility poles, and relay stations we see all over the countryside.

• With induction plating embedded inside these roads, all electric cars can be recharged while in motion on top of these roads
